What is Fee Reimbursement Form

The Minority Community Student Fee Reimbursement Application is a document used by students from minority communities in Maharashtra, India, to apply for reimbursement of fees for employment-oriented training programs.

What is the Minority Community Student Fee Reimbursement Application?

The Minority Community Student Fee Reimbursement Application is a vital form designed for minority students in Maharashtra. It is specifically intended for those seeking financial assistance for employment-oriented training programs. This application requires the signatures of both the candidate and the head of the institution, ensuring the validity and accountability of the process.
By facilitating access to financial aid, this form plays a significant role in supporting minority students as they pursue their educational and professional goals. Eligibility Criteria for the Minority Community Student Fee Reimbursement Application

To qualify for the Minority Community Student Fee Reimbursement Application, specific criteria must be met. These include requirements regarding minority status, residency in Maharashtra, and the appropriate educational qualifications.
  • Maharashtra residency is a core requirement.
  • Eligibility is contingent upon the type of course pursued, which must align with the reimbursement program.
  • Income limits are assessed based on the parental or guardian income details provided in the application.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ials for the Application

Completing the Minority Community Student Fee Reimbursement Application necessitates providing several key documents. These documents are essential for validating the application and ensuring that candidates can qualify for financial assistance.
  • Educational certificates that prove prior qualifications.
  • Proof of religion to confirm minority status.
  • Permanent residence documentation to establish residency in Maharashtra.
  • Income statements from the parent or guardian to confirm financial eligibility.

Students from minority communities in Maharashtra who are pursuing employment-oriented training programs are eligible to apply for the reimbursement.
Applicants must provide educational certificates, proof of religion, proof of permanent residence, and a declaration of income and minority status.
